Before we compare these specific models, it's worth understanding what makes smart speakers different from regular Bluetooth speakers. Smart speakers combine three key technologies: voice assistants (like Google Assistant or Alexa), wireless streaming capabilities, and smart home control hubs. This combination means they're always listening for wake words, can answer questions, control other devices, and stream music directly from the internet without needing your phone.
The most important considerations when choosing a smart speaker are sound quality (how good music actually sounds), voice assistant performance (how well it understands and responds to commands), smart home integration (what devices it can control), and overall value for money.
The Amazon Echo Studio doesn't mess around when it comes to audio hardware. Its five-speaker configuration includes a hefty 5.25-inch downward-firing woofer (the speaker that handles bass), three 2-inch midrange drivers (handling vocals and instruments), and a 1-inch tweeter (for crisp high frequencies). This setup allows the speaker to produce what's called "full-range audio," meaning it can handle deep bass notes and sparkly highs with equal competence.
What really sets the Echo Studio apart is its support for spatial audio formats like Dolby Atmos. Think of Dolby Atmos as surround sound for music – instead of sound coming directly at you, it creates a three-dimensional soundscape where you can hear instruments positioned around the room. When listening to properly mixed tracks, drums might feel like they're behind you while vocals float in front, creating an almost concert-like experience.
The speaker can pump out sound at up to 91.1 dB SPL (Sound Pressure Level – basically how loud it gets) without significant distortion. To put that in perspective, that's loud enough for a decent-sized house party. More importantly, it maintains audio clarity even at high volumes, which cheaper speakers often struggle with.
One particularly clever feature is automatic room adaptation. The Echo Studio uses its microphones to analyze your room's acoustics – things like ceiling height, wall materials, and furniture placement – then adjusts its audio output accordingly. A speaker near a wall might boost certain frequencies to compensate for bass buildup, while one in an open room might emphasize different ranges.
The Google Nest Audio, while more modest in its hardware approach, still delivers impressive performance for its size and price point. Its 75mm woofer and 19mm tweeter work together to create what Google claims is 75% louder output with 50% stronger bass compared to the original Google Home from 2016.
Where the Nest Audio really shines is in vocal clarity and midrange reproduction. This makes it particularly well-suited for podcasts, audiobooks, and vocal-heavy music. The speaker uses real-time audio processing to adapt its sound profile based on what you're listening to – a feature called Media EQ. Classical music gets different treatment than hip-hop, ensuring optimal clarity for each content type.
The Nest Audio also includes Ambient IQ, which automatically adjusts volume based on background noise in your room. If your dishwasher starts running during a podcast, the speaker gradually increases volume to maintain audibility without jarring volume jumps.
Based on extensive research into professional reviews and user feedback, the Echo Studio clearly wins on pure audio performance. It produces noticeably deeper bass, cleaner highs, and can fill larger rooms with ease. The Nest Audio, while competent, shows its limitations at higher volumes where the sound can become somewhat thin or "tinny."
However, the performance gap matters less than you might expect for typical use cases. If you're primarily listening to music while cooking, working, or doing other activities, the Nest Audio provides perfectly adequate sound quality. The Echo Studio's advantages become most apparent during dedicated listening sessions or when entertaining guests.
The Google Nest Audio runs Google Assistant, which has evolved significantly since its 2016 debut. What sets Google Assistant apart is its conversational abilities and contextual understanding. You can ask follow-up questions without repeating the wake phrase, and it remembers previous parts of your conversation.
For example, you might say "Hey Google, what's the weather today?" followed by "What about tomorrow?" or "Will I need an umbrella?" Google Assistant understands these follow-ups refer to weather without needing clarification.
Voice Match technology allows the Nest Audio to recognize up to six different household members' voices, providing personalized responses. When you ask about "my calendar," it knows which Google account to check. This personalization extends to music preferences, commute times, and reminders.
Google Assistant also excels at general knowledge questions and web searches, leveraging Google's massive search index. Ask about historical events, cooking conversions, or random trivia, and you'll usually get accurate, detailed responses.
The Echo Studio runs Amazon's Alexa, which takes a different approach focused on "skills" – essentially apps that add functionality. With over 100,000 skills available, Alexa can do everything from ordering pizza to playing interactive games. This ecosystem approach means third-party developers can extend Alexa's capabilities far beyond what Amazon built initially.
Where Alexa particularly shines is smart home control. Its commands tend to be more standardized and reliable for device control. "Turn off the lights" or "Set the thermostat to 72 degrees" work consistently across different smart home brands and setups.
Alexa's weakness lies in conversational flow and general knowledge. It's more transactional – you give a command, it executes, then the interaction ends. Follow-up questions often require repeating the wake word, making conversations feel less natural.
For general use, daily questions, and natural conversation, Google Assistant on the Nest Audio provides a superior experience. For smart home control and accessing third-party services, Alexa on the Echo Studio has broader capabilities and better ecosystem support.
The Amazon Echo Studio includes a significant advantage that often gets overlooked: a built-in Zigbee hub. Zigbee is a wireless communication protocol that many smart home devices use – think of it as a specialized Wi-Fi network designed for low-power devices like smart bulbs, sensors, and locks.
Having this hub built-in means you can connect Zigbee devices directly to your Echo Studio without purchasing separate hubs. This is particularly valuable for popular devices like Philips Hue bulbs, which normally require their own bridge. The integration is seamless – devices connect automatically, and the hub reduces network congestion by keeping smart home traffic off your main Wi-Fi network.
The Google Nest Audio lacks a built-in hub but compensates with tight integration into Google's ecosystem. If you use Android phones, Chromecasts, Nest thermostats, or other Google products, the experience feels more unified. You can cast music from your phone, control Nest cameras, and manage Google Calendar events seamlessly.
The Nest Audio also supports the Matter standard – a new protocol designed to work across different smart home ecosystems. While Matter adoption is still growing, this future-proofs your speaker for broader device compatibility.
For dedicated smart home enthusiasts with many devices, the Echo Studio's built-in Zigbee hub provides tangible value and convenience. For users primarily invested in Google's ecosystem or those just starting with smart home devices, the Nest Audio offers adequate control capabilities with better overall integration.
The Google Nest Audio embraces minimalist design philosophy with its pill-shaped form factor covered in fabric made from 70% recycled plastic. At 6.89 inches tall and weighing 2.65 pounds, it blends unobtrusively into most home environments. The design prioritizes subtlety over making a statement.
The Amazon Echo Studio takes a more traditional speaker approach with its cylindrical design. At 8.1 inches tall and 7.7 pounds, it's significantly larger and heavier, clearly communicating its premium audio focus. The fabric covering and build quality feel substantial, justifying its positioning as a premium product.
Both speakers include physical privacy controls – essential features given they're always listening. The Nest Audio has a two-stage hardware mute switch that physically disconnects the microphones, while the Echo Studio includes a dedicated mute button with clear visual feedback.
The Amazon Echo Studio includes both 3.5mm auxiliary and optical (Toslink) inputs, allowing connection to turntables, CD players, or TVs. This flexibility makes it suitable as a home theater speaker or for playing music from non-streaming sources.
The Google Nest Audio lacks any wired inputs, relying entirely on wireless connectivity through Wi-Fi, Bluetooth, and Chromecast built-in. While this limits flexibility, it maintains the speaker's minimalist aesthetic and keeps costs down.
Here's where technical specifications really matter. The Echo Studio supports high-resolution audio up to 24-bit/192kHz – essentially CD-quality and beyond. It also handles lossless formats like FLAC and spatial audio formats including Dolby Atmos and Sony 360 Reality Audio.
The Nest Audio focuses on the most common formats and streaming services rather than audiophile-grade specifications. For services like Spotify, YouTube Music, and most podcast apps, this approach works perfectly well.
At the time of writing, the Google Nest Audio typically costs roughly half what you'd pay for the Amazon Echo Studio. This price difference fundamentally shapes each product's value proposition.
The Nest Audio delivers about 80% of typical smart speaker functionality at 50% of the premium price. Unless you specifically need the Echo Studio's superior audio performance or built-in Zigbee hub, the Nest Audio represents excellent value for money.
However, the Echo Studio justifies its premium pricing for the right users. If you regularly listen to music as a primary activity (rather than background), frequently entertain guests, or have invested heavily in Zigbee smart home devices, the additional cost becomes worthwhile.
The Amazon Echo Studio works exceptionally well as a home theater speaker, particularly when paired with Fire TV devices. Its spatial audio support and powerful drivers create an immersive movie-watching experience that rivals dedicated soundbars in the same price range. The optical input also allows connection to any TV or streaming device.
Multiple Echo Studios can be configured for true stereo separation or even surround sound setups, though costs escalate quickly with multiple units.
The Google Nest Audio, while capable of TV audio through Chromecast, isn't really designed for home theater use. Its audio profile and power output work better for casual viewing than cinematic experiences.

Both speakers succeed at their intended purposes, but they target different user types and budgets. The Google Nest Audio represents the sweet spot for most users – offering excellent voice assistant performance, adequate audio quality, and outstanding value. It's the safer choice for first-time smart speaker buyers or those upgrading from older models.
The Amazon Echo Studio serves users with specific needs: superior audio quality, comprehensive smart home control, or home theater applications. Its premium pricing is justified by genuinely premium features, but only if you'll actually use those capabilities.
Consider your primary use cases honestly. If you find yourself saying "I just want something that sounds good and works reliably," the Nest Audio will exceed your expectations while saving money. If you're thinking "I want the best possible music experience and comprehensive smart home control," the Echo Studio delivers on those priorities.
The smart speaker market continues evolving rapidly, with both Google and Amazon regularly updating their software and introducing new features. Whichever option you choose, you're getting a mature, well-supported product that will continue improving through regular updates. The key is matching your specific needs and budget to the right speaker's strengths.
